This exercise is combined in such a way that there is obtained the movements of the arms and the turning of the trunk, together with the massage of the chest and the upper sides of the body.
The movements of the body and arms and hands in applying the massage movements, exercise the muscles and nerves of the arms, the shoulders, the upper and lower back, the sides and the abdomen. This also influences the kidneys.
The massage influences the muscles and nerves of the chest and the sides, likewise, the heart, the liver and lungs.
Effects of Exercise No. 14 A
In No. 14 A the rolling exercises the muscles and nerves of the abdomen and lower sides to a greater extent than does the turning in exercise No. 14.
PROPER BREATHING
Nothing is more important than breathing for maintaining life, and it should be given much more attention than is customary. This may be done not only by practicing the special and general breathing exercises for several minutes one or several times daily, but also by acquiring the habit of proper breathing all the time. It is a curious fact that when the stomach is in need of more food, it is filled and sometimes to excess, but although the lungs are always in need of more air, they are mostly only filled about one-half and not completely, and this in spite of the fact that air is one of the few gifts of life.
